GSP Investigates Accident Near McDonald’s In Summerville

The Georgia State Patrol Post in Rome is investigating an accident that happened on Wednesday evening in Summerville on Highway 27, near the Summerville McDonald’s.  According to a preliminary report from the Georgia State Patrol Public Information Office, troopers responded to the accident shortly after 7 PM, and determined that a Ford F-350 pickup truck struck a Chevrolet Cavalier in the rear. The accident occurred in the outside Northbound lane. Two passengers from the Cavalier were transported to AtriumHealth Floyd Medical Center in Trion with minor injuries.  The driver of the F-350 was cited as a result of the investigation. More details will be available when a full report is released by the Georgia State Patrol.

Bank Fraud Reported To Summerville Police

Summerville Police say that a 24-year-old man came to the police department this week to report unauthorized activity on his checking account at United Community Bank.  The victim told police that someone had used his account twice and spent $4,000 at Ashley Home Furnishings in Kennesaw and had made a purchase with the luxury apparel online site, “My Theresa”.  The victim requested a report from the police department to document the fraud.
